begin process at 2012 05 28 12:48:40
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ive PHP

 > 

Archives

 > 

AU SECOURS !!!

 > 

AIDE !!!! Svp besoin d'un script URGENT !!!!


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

AIDE !!!! Svp besoin d'un script URGENT !!!!

jeudi 10 février 2005 à 11:50:50 | AIDE !!!! Svp besoin d'un script URGENT !!!!

zeppo4268

Bonjours,
Je voudrai grace a un formulaire afficher sur une page en php un texte qui dura 20mn
Et que si quelqu'un rempli le formulaire avan les 20mn il soit placé en liste d'attente et qu des les 20 mn passer le gars qui attender est afficher et le message d'avan et ecraser mais si personne met un new message le message qui eter reste jusqu'a qu'un autre vien

Merci de me repondre pour ceux qu'il veule me faire se script repondez sur se post (je peu vous donnez un code allopass palier b)

jeudi 10 février 2005 à 13:48:01 | Re : AIDE !!!! Svp besoin d'un script URGENT !!!!

JoJo738

Membre Club
En faite tu veux que toute les 20 min, il y a un new message ?
Alors, utilise :
  • Mysql : tu ajoute grace a un form les données dont un time n'ayant aucune valeur
  • Tu selectionne le 1er enregistrement ayant le champ time vide.
  • Tu modifi le champ time en lui mettant comme valeur time();
  • Et tu compare avec if(time() < $champ['time']+20*60) tu affiche le message. Sinon tu recupere l'enregistrement suivant, si il existe, tu l'affiche sinon tu laise comme ca !
jeudi 10 février 2005 à 18:00:51 | Re : AIDE !!!! Svp besoin d'un script URGENT !!!!

zeppo4268

He ho, ji connai rien en php :)
Donc si tu pouvai me donner un script
jeudi 10 février 2005 à 18:43:17 | Re : AIDE !!!! Svp besoin d'un script URGENT !!!!

JoJo738

Membre Club
Euh, tout pret, tout cuit, je ne sait pas ! Mais, j'essaye tan bien que mal, mais je block  je ve bien donné mon code, mais, il n'est pas complet et parfait !

Si un membre, veux bin continué, car la ce script m'ennerve !
Je previens, cé pas tres tres beau. Le prob vient de la lecture cela doit ce situé dans time<= time(). je ne suis pas sûr !

<?php

mysql_connect("localhost", "root", "") or die(mysql_error());
mysql_select_db("reponse_aide") or die(mysql_error());

$table = "message_defil";

function affiche()  {
    $table = "message_defil";
    $time = time();
    $time_plus = time()+(5*1);
    $reste = "";
   
    if(mysql_num_rows(mysql_query(" SELECT * FROM " . $table . " ")) == 0)  {
        $reste .= "Aucun message<br />\n";
        $reste .= "<a href=\"?ajout\" >En ajouter un</a>\n";
    }  else  {
        $reste .= mysql_num_rows(mysql_query(" SELECT * FROM " . $table . " WHERE time<'" . time() . "' ")) . " textes.<br />\n";
        $sql = mysql_query(" SELECT * FROM " . $table . " WHERE time<'" . time() . "' ");
        $sqlb = mysql_query(" SELECT * FROM " . $table . " WHERE time<'" . time() . "' ");
        While( $data = mysql_fetch_array($sqlb))  {
            echo date(" H:i:s ", $data['time']) . date("\\t\i\m\e : H:i:s ", time()) . " ==> ";
            if($data['time'] <= time())  {
                echo time() . "<=" . $data['time'];
            }  else if($data['time'] >= time())  {
                echo time() . ">=" . $data['time'];
            }
        }
        $return = mysql_fetch_array($sql);
        $reste .= date("H:i:s",$return['time']) . ' - ' . date("H:i:s",time());
    }
    return $reste;
}

if(isset($_GET['ajout']))  {
    if(isset($_POST['texte']))  {
        $time_sql = mysql_query(" SELECT time FROM " . $table . " WHERE time<'" . time() . "' ");
        if(mysql_num_rows($time_sql) == 0)  {
            $time = time();
        }  else  {
            $time_avt = mysql_result(mysql_query(" SELECT time FROM " . $table . " WHERE time<'" . time() . "' ORDER BY id DESC "),0);
            if(time() > $time_avt)  {
                $time = $time_avt;
            }  else  {
                $time = time();
            }
        }
        //echo date("H:i:s",time()) . " " . date("H:i:s",$time);
        $time_fin = $time+(1*60);
        mysql_query(" INSERT INTO " . $table . " VALUES('', '" . $_POST['texte'] . "', '" . $time_fin . "', '') ") or die(mysql_error());
        header("Location: " . $_SERVER['PHP_SELF']);
    }
    else  {
        echo "<form method=\"POST\" action=\"\" >\n";
        echo "<textarea name=\"texte\" rows=\"20\" cols=\"20\"></textarea><br />\n";
        echo "<input type=\"Submit\" />\n";
        echo "</form>\n";
    }
}  else  {
    echo "<a href=\"?ajout\" >Ajouter un message</a>\n";
    echo "<div style=\"border: 1px solid; padding: 10px\">\n";
    echo affiche();
    echo "\n</div>\n";
}

?>

vendredi 11 février 2005 à 07:29:45 | Re : AIDE !!!! Svp besoin d'un script URGENT !!!!

zeppo4268

re bjr ton script je les essayer mais il me faut creer une table, tu pourai me dire la requete a taper ds "php my admin" stp
Il me faut creer une table :)
vendredi 11 février 2005 à 09:03:58 | Mysql !!

JoJo738

Membre Club
CREATE TABLE `message_defil` (
  `
id` int(11) NOT NULL auto_increment,
  `
texte` text NOT NULL,
  `
time` varchar(255) NOT NULL default '',
  
PRIMARY KEY  (`id`)
)
TYPE=MyISAM AUTO_INCREMENT=13 ;

Mais, mon code ne fonctionne pas ! Il ajoute bien dans MySQL, il lit, mais mal !




Cette discussion est classée dans : script, message, aide, urgent, formulaire


Répondre à ce message

Sujets en rapport avec ce message

Formulaire TRES URGENT [ par Dominike ] > Bonjour à tous avec une mention particulière pour celui ou celle qui m'apportera son aide.> Je suis juste un petit bidouilleur amateur et je me born Aide sur exec + formulaire [ par pericles ] Bonjour le mondej'ai un script sh a executer via php et je n'y arrive pas :/donc en gros j'ai creer un formulaire qui envoi des info au script sh et q A l'aide probleme au niveau d'un minichat [ par evilimp ] bon voila j'ai debuter le php il ni as pa lontemp (environ 2 semaines) et j'ai vitecompris comment sa marcher j'ai créé un mini chat mavec mysql etc.. a l'aide :'( [ par viosss ] Bonjour!bah voila, personne ne connait tout, donc je vient vous demander de l'aide.je recherche un script ajax, qui appelle un script php:- le script code recuperer mais de l'aide [ par gilou312 ] bonjour j'ai récupérer ce code sur un portfolio et je voudrais avoir le même. le problème c'est pour l'envoi du mail. Je l'ai inserer sur le fond c'es Formulaire de contact et redirection [ par puzzleland ] Hello à tous, je suis en train de coder un site pour un ami et je voudrais mettre un formulaire sur toutes les pages qui s'ouvre en cliquant sur une Je suis désesperé [ par oliver26 ] Bonjour ici, J'ai posté un poste il y a quelques jours que je vais faire supprimer par les modérateurs (en espérant qu'ils m'en veuillent pas d'avoir Aide - Créer un formulaire mail + piece jointe [ par Maxou56800 ] Bonjour, J'ai actuellement pour projet de créer un formulaire qui permettra au visiteur de mon site de le remplir afin de recevoir par e-mail un fich Script pour formulaire d'inscription avec limitation du nbre et mail confirmation [ par saurer ] Bonjour à tous, Je recherche un script ou un système web qui permette de gérer des inscriptions pour des cours avec limitation du nombre de participa [Aide]Script Maps PHP/Java [ par Denzel68 ] Bonjour a tous Sa faix plusieurs jour que je suis a la recherche d'un script php qui permet de voire la carte du monde avec le fuseaux horaire(Si il


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 3,338 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ales